#8d4e8c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8d4e8c is composed of 55.3% red, 30.6%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 44.7% magenta, 0.7% yellow and 44.7% black. It has a hue angle of 301 degrees, a saturation of 28.8% and a lightness of 42.9%. #8d4e8c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9cff with #1b0019. Closest websafe color is: #996699.

Shades and Tints of #8d4e8c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020102 is the darkest color, while #f9f4f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#8d4e8c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#746774 is the less saturated color, while #d902d5 is the most saturated one.
